Viola Elizabeth Bowles, loving sister, mother, and grandmother passed from this life on April 10, 2013 at the age of 71. She was born to Charles and Mary Hall on March 17, 1942. Viola enjoyed going fishing and spending time on puzzles, but most of all she loved spending time with her children and grandchildren. She was married to Art Bowles for 23 years and had three children in that time, Geri, Jodi, and Art. Family was a great past-time for her and she enjoyed every moment that she spent with them. Viola will be greatly misses by all and she will be seen again soon.
Viola was preceded in death by her brothers, Charles, Johnny, Pug, and sister, Flo.
She is survived by: her brother, Rick, sister, Rita, daughter Geri and husband, Randy, daughter Jodi and husband, Brandon, son Art and wife, Lesa; eleven grandchildren, Debi, Randy Jr., Kim, Elizabeth, Madeline, Alyssa, Brittany, Allen, Justin, Noah, and Zachary.
Memorial Service will be held 10:00 AM Friday, April 12, 2013 at Green Hill Funeral Home Chapel of Owasso. The family is requesting that in lieu of flowers, please make donations to assist in paying funeral cost.
